Deuteronomy 19:20 Meaning and Commentary

Deuteronomy 19:20

And those which remain shall hear, and fear
Those which survive the false witness shall hear of the punishment inflicted on him, and fear to commit the like sin, lest they should be punished in like manner.

Deuteronomy 19:20 In-Context

18 cumque diligentissime perscrutantes invenerint falsum testem dixisse contra fratrem suum mendacium
19 reddent ei sicut fratri suo facere cogitavit et auferes malum de medio tui
20 ut audientes ceteri timorem habeant et nequaquam talia audeant facere
21 non misereberis eius sed animam pro anima oculum pro oculo dentem pro dente manum pro manu pedem pro pede exiges
